W10 Pro 1809 and Firefox 68.12.0 ESR

For the past few weeks I notice "strange" .tmp file in this location: C:\Users\xxx\AppData\Local\Temp They all start with "clx" followed by four digits-letters, like the below. The sizes range from 5 KB up to 2,800+ KB:

clx1350.tmp
clxB629.tmp
clxD812.tmp

I have tried to track them down using W10 Event Viewer, but so far no success. I was thinking that these files could have something to do with Fx 68 ESR, which I installed early August. Thanks for any pointers!

kreemoweet wrote:If you really must know, I'd suggest to install Process Monitor from the Microsoft/Sysinternals Suite, and set it up to monitor access to your Temp folder.
Having used Process Monitor for days I finally tracked down what program generated the clx*.tmp files. It's "ClipX" (http://bluemars.org/clipx/), a legacy clipboard program I run under compatibility mode. Not sure of the exact interaction, but having Bitmap Entries cached seems to cause the dump of the clx*.tmp files under some circumstances.

In hindsight it makes sense that "ClipX" generates clx*.tmp file. At any ratet, as long as I know what's going on I can deal with it. Case closed.
